EastEnders Fans Fear Soap Legend May Be Killed in Dramatic Shooting Cliffhanger

EastEnders fans are on edge following Tuesday’s intense episode as a gun went off during a chaotic confrontation, leaving viewers speculating whether a longtime Slater family member may have been shot. The episode aired on September 2, coinciding with the 25th anniversary of the iconic Slaters family, making the stakes feel even higher.

Zoe and Kat’s Emotional Reunion

The week kicked off with Michelle Ryan’s Zoe returning to Albert Square after 20 years. Despite appearing in London earlier in June, Zoe had avoided her mother, Kat Slater, until now. Her return was orchestrated by her brother, Tommy Moon, who tricked her into coming back to Walford under the guise of retrieving their late father Alfie’s credit card.

Zoe and Kat finally reunited on-screen, delivering poignant moments of connection and tension. Kat was thrilled to see her daughter, while Zoe remained cautious, intent on collecting her money and leaving. The reunion was marked by heartfelt conversations about past trauma, including Zoe revealing that she regretted her pregnancy as a teenager following her uncle Harry’s assault.

Chaos Strikes: Gunfire in the Square

Despite the emotional scenes between mother and daughter, the drama escalated outside the Queen Vic. Drug dealer Ravi Gulati confronted policeman Jack Branning over a missing firearm, culminating in a violent struggle. During the fight, a gun went off, leaving the fate of the Slater family uncertain.

While early speculation hinted that Zoe or Kat could have been the target, EastEnders fans on Reddit are suggesting a different victim entirely. Many believe Mo Slater, the beloved matriarch of the family played by Laila Morse, may have been shot.

Fans believe Big Mo may have been shot

Fans Speculate on the Victim

Several fans weighed in on the potential victim of the shooting:

  • @LilNardoDaVinci suggested it could be Denise, noting she stepped outside during the confrontation and that Jack and Ravi’s reactions seemed pointed.

  • @Iokastez argued Mo is more likely, reasoning that Kat and Zoe were too obvious choices, and Mo had just brought Zoe back upstairs for dinner.

  • @Delicious_Key4521 and @FadelessRipley highlighted the timing, pointing out that this year marks the 25th anniversary of the Slaters on the soap, hinting that the storyline may serve as a significant exit for a longstanding character.

Fans also speculated that a dramatic exit for Mo could explain the absence of Stacey and Freddie in upcoming episodes. Laila Morse, who has portrayed Mo for 25 years, would bring significant weight to such a storyline.

What’s Next

Viewers will have to wait until Wednesday, September 3, when the next episode airs at 7.30 pm on BBC One and is simulcast on BBC iPlayer. There’s no early release, which means fans will have to tune in to learn whether Mo, or another beloved Slater, survived the shocking gunfire.

The episode promises more twists and emotional beats as EastEnders continues to celebrate the legacy of the Slater family while keeping fans guessing about who may be leaving Walford.
